Meeting in Togliatti wasn't lucky for the Poles. Not only, they did not start in the final, but also none of them got the right to compete in the race-off heat. After all, Krzysztof Kasprzak was the best among them and despite a poor beginning, he managed to reach 8 points and ended as 7th.
- It could have been much better. Unfortunately, I got excluded in my second start and two precious points were taken away from me. Later on, I missed them to appear in the final - Kasprzak summed up his performance.
Looking at his example, it is clear how every point - lost or gained, has got a huge meaning in the rivalry for the title. Kasprzak has gathered 24 points so far. Two more would give him a spot in the TOP5 and would let him think about the ultimate win in Speedway Euro Championship.
- Of course, it's a pity, I did not get these points. They would probably let me start in the final, after which I could have been the leader of overall classification - said Individual European Champion 2003. - I shouldn't have lost them. In Togliatti, I lost three and in Güstrow - four. It is easy to count where would I be while having them.
KK does not give up, though and before the final of Speedway Euro Championship, planned on September 17 in Rybnik, he has got one aim.
- There is no other way. I get the maximum and jump on the rostrum of European Championship - announced Polish rider.
